Transaction 2c987f2150bd2e24e8b5f3cfe8fc5441d8532a0692befbca8183f3a0b2b11f23
1 Input
2 Outputs
- 2c987f2150bd2e24e8b5f3cfe8fc5441d8532a0692befbca8183f3a0b2b11f23:0
- 2c987f2150bd2e24e8b5f3cfe8fc5441d8532a0692befbca8183f3a0b2b11f23:1
value 14790562
address 16RRygHbcepV5bTuD77hUCV3DDgEjd94gk
value 34316622
address 1KQwaXNFfamMMXhwdV2mCuAMbDxRcNvh1z